For inorganic and organic reasoning questions, state the core scientific term first (e.g., "Due to Lanthanoid Contraction " or "Because of Resonance Stabilization ") before explaining it.

The Class 12 CBSE Chemistry theory paper follows a specific blueprint. Understanding the question structure helps you manage time effectively. The paper consists of (with internal choices within sections) for 70 marks .
